Abstract
- Aim: To derive a precise estimation on plasma/serum level of SOD, GPx, CAT and GSH levels in syst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) patients. Methods: A total of 36 articles from electronic databases were finally included with 1120 SLE patients and 1024 healthy controls considered for antioxidant levels. Results: The levels of CAT and GSH were significantly lower, while SOD and GPx levels were slightly lower in patients with SLE compared with healthy controls.
